LSV Asset Management raised its stake in shares of F5, Inc. (NASDAQ:FFIV - Free Report) by 8.6% during the fourth qu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 101,510 shares of the network technology company's stock after purchasing an additional 8,020 shares during the quarter. LSV Asset Management owned 0.17% of F5 worth $25,527,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

F5 Profile

F5, Inc provides multi-cloud application security and delivery solutions in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ific region. The company's distributed cloud services enable its customers to deploy, secure, and operate applications in any architecture, from on-premises to the public cloud.
